The Director of Billing manages the policies,
objectives, and initiatives of the organization's revenue cycle
activities to achieve operational goals and cash flow targets.
Implements processes and procedures to optimize the revenue cycle and
ensure compliance. This is an on-site position.

Duties & Responsibilities
- Establish and monitor systems for collection of claims data,
processing claims and reporting functions related to fee for service billing.
- Recruits, trains, and supervises billing staff.
- Ensures that collections are maximized.
- Functions as liaison to the provider relations department of the payors.
- Represents SSTAR at statewide meetings affecting insurance claims.
- Serves as liaison to Practice Management application vendors
around claims processing and financial reporting.
- Works with the SSTAR finance department to ensure accurate and
relevant reporting.
- Collaborates with AVP of Finance around issues related to revenue
reports and claims processing for annual audit.
- Manage Agency EIM/ESM Virtual Gateway.
- In conjunction with IT staff, manage PM Software maintenance and upgrades.
- Complete and maintain documentation as required by SSTAR and all
applicable funding or regulatory agencies.
- Maintain compliance with all SSTAR policies and procedures.
- Ensure billing compliance with relevant MA and Rhode Island state
regulations including Medicaid, with federal Medicare regulations as
well as requirements of insurers.
- Participate in professional development activities and training
necessary to maintain and enhance skills.
